Solder Shot




Shot are tear-dropped shaped pieces of metal that are typcially used to weigh quantities of other alloys. Examples include: filling vapor deposition crucibles or filling anode baskets with indium for electroplating. The typical diameter of the body is approximately 1/8” (3.175mm) and the length of the tail can vary depending on various parameters, such as the surface tension of the alloy.
